Yes you can simply copy. Perhaps use ldd to get dependencies. If the app
honor LD_LIBRARY_PATH, then probably can put in another directory. If the
search path of the library is embedded in the binary (rpath), you probably
can still change that using PatchELF (http://nixos.org/patchelf.html)
